Payout Options Explained: Annuity vs. Lump Sum

Tonight’s winner will face a critical decision: take the full $1.6 billion annuity or accept the $735.3 million immediate cash payment. Both amounts are stated before taxes, which will significantly reduce the final winnings depending on your state and federal tax obligations.

The annuity option includes one immediate payment followed by 29 annual installments that increase by 5% each year, providing long-term financial security. The lump sum provides instant access to wealth but at roughly 46% of the advertised jackpot amount. Financial advisors remind winners that the choice between these options depends on personal circumstances, investment experience, and immediate financial needs.

How to Play and Win Powerball Tonight

Playing Powerball is straightforward: purchase a $2 ticket from authorized retailers and select five numbers from 1 to 69, plus one red Powerball number from 1 to 26. You can choose your own numbers or use Quick Pick for random selections.

The odds of winning the jackpot are 1 in 292.2 million, though you have better chances of winning smaller prizes. Overall odds of winning any prize are 1 in 24.87, with prizes ranging from matching just the Powerball for a $4 win up to the grand prize. Drawings occur three times weekly on Mondays, Wednesdays, and Saturdays, with ticket cutoff times varying by state, typically between 7 PM and 10 PM Eastern.
